      Abstract

      Currently, the world been a witnessed on how the evolution of air conditioning industries takes place. From an idea of centrifugal water chiller by Willis Carrier back in 1921, today we can see how the chiller industry have booming the market. The variety of chiller was introduce and to the latest there are a modular chiller system and a chiller that been installed with a variable speed drive technology in a way to increase the chiller performance itself. On top of that, despite the chiller system, there is another air conditioning system that has captured the attention of this industry. The system known as Variable Refrigerant Flow. The concept of this system was basically connecting a single or modular outdoor system to a number of indoor system. Currently, Hitachi variable refrigerant flow system has taken the lead in producing it most efficient variable refrigerant flow system in the market. The competition among the air condition brand in Malaysia is very competitive since Malaysia has the highest demand in air conditioning units. Due to this fact, the study towards the performance of this two type of system was done. Throughout the study, variable refrigerant flow system has offer the lowest equipment cost to be compared with chiller, but this system generate higher operational cost. This due to instability of the refrigerant charge throughout the system. Using water as a primary source of refrigerant is the best idea since it can be control precisely rather than other refrigerant such as in this case is R410A which is used for variable refrigerant flow system. This also led to a result that chiller give higher coefficient of performance if to be compared with variable refrigerant floe system.
